Four-piece archtype pop/folk harmony group of "California Dreaming," "Monday, Monday," and more.
During their remarkably brief career (1965-1968), the Mamas & the Papas shot to success and lived the rock high life to its fullest. Their soaring vocals were the embodiment of sophisticated harmony, and under the aegis of songwriter/arranger extraordinaire John Phillips, the group gave the world a handful of enduring pop hits, from the wintry glory of "California Dreamin'" to the languid "Monday Monday." However, discord in the group, brought on by the decade's various excesses, did them in after just three years.
